Package net.minecraft

Class class_7737.class_7738<T>

java.lang.Object
net.minecraft.class_7737.class_7738<T>
All Implemented Interfaces:
ArgumentSerializer<class_7737<T>,class_7737.class_7738<T>.class_7739>
Enclosing class:
class_7737<T>

public static class class_7737.class_7738<T> extends Object implements ArgumentSerializer<class_7737<T>,class_7737.class_7738<T>.class_7739>
Mappings:
Namespace Name
official eo$a
intermediary net/minecraft/class_7737$class_7738
named net/minecraft/class_7737$class_7738
  • Constructor Details

    • class_7738

      public class_7738()
  • Method Details

    • writePacket

      public void writePacket(class_7737.class_7738<T>.class_7739 class_7738, PacketByteBuf packetByteBuf)
      Specified by:
      writePacket in interface ArgumentSerializer<class_7737<T>,class_7737.class_7738<T>.class_7739>
      Mappings:
      Namespace Name Mixin selector
      official a Leo$a;a(Leo$a$a;Lrt;)V
      intermediary method_45643 Lnet/minecraft/class_7737$class_7738;method_45643(Lnet/minecraft/class_7737$class_7738$class_7739;Lnet/minecraft/class_2540;)V
      named writePacket Lnet/minecraft/class_7737$class_7738;writePacket(Lnet/minecraft/class_7737$class_7738$class_7739;Lnet/minecraft/network/PacketByteBuf;)V
    • fromPacket

      public class_7737.class_7738<T>.class_7739 fromPacket(PacketByteBuf packetByteBuf)
      Specified by:
      fromPacket in interface ArgumentSerializer<class_7737<T>,class_7737.class_7738<T>.class_7739>
      Mappings:
      Namespace Name Mixin selector
      official a Leo$a;a(Lrt;)Leo$a$a;
      intermediary method_45645 Lnet/minecraft/class_7737$class_7738;method_45645(Lnet/minecraft/class_2540;)Lnet/minecraft/class_7737$class_7738$class_7739;
      named fromPacket Lnet/minecraft/class_7737$class_7738;fromPacket(Lnet/minecraft/network/PacketByteBuf;)Lnet/minecraft/class_7737$class_7738$class_7739;
    • writeJson

      public void writeJson(class_7737.class_7738<T>.class_7739 class_7738, JsonObject jsonObject)
      Specified by:
      writeJson in interface ArgumentSerializer<class_7737<T>,class_7737.class_7738<T>.class_7739>
      Mappings:
      Namespace Name Mixin selector
      official a Leo$a;a(Leo$a$a;Lcom/google/gson/JsonObject;)V
      intermediary method_45642 Lnet/minecraft/class_7737$class_7738;method_45642(Lnet/minecraft/class_7737$class_7738$class_7739;Lcom/google/gson/JsonObject;)V
      named writeJson Lnet/minecraft/class_7737$class_7738;writeJson(Lnet/minecraft/class_7737$class_7738$class_7739;Lcom/google/gson/JsonObject;)V
    • getArgumentTypeProperties

      public class_7737.class_7738<T>.class_7739 getArgumentTypeProperties(class_7737<T> class_7737)
      Specified by:
      getArgumentTypeProperties in interface ArgumentSerializer<class_7737<T>,class_7737.class_7738<T>.class_7739>
      Mappings:
      Namespace Name Mixin selector
      official a Leo$a;a(Leo;)Leo$a$a;
      intermediary method_45644 Lnet/minecraft/class_7737$class_7738;method_45644(Lnet/minecraft/class_7737;)Lnet/minecraft/class_7737$class_7738$class_7739;
      named getArgumentTypeProperties Lnet/minecraft/class_7737$class_7738;getArgumentTypeProperties(Lnet/minecraft/class_7737;)Lnet/minecraft/class_7737$class_7738$class_7739;